what is md5 technology No Further a Mystery
what is md5 technology No Further a Mystery
Blog Article
By mid-2004, an analytical attack was concluded in just one hour that was equipped to develop collisions for the entire MD5.
append "1" little bit to message< // Detect: the input bytes are regarded as bit strings, // the place the first bit is the most important little bit in the byte.[fifty three] // Pre-processing: padding with zeros
But considering that hash functions have infinite enter size along with a predefined output duration, it's exceptional for the collision to happen. The lengthier the hash value, the potential for a hash attack will get considerably less.
MD5 is widely used in electronic signatures, checksums, along with other safety applications. For example, lots of program suppliers use MD5 checksums to validate the integrity in their downloadable application, making certain that users are usually not downloading a modified or corrupted Model of the program.
On this tutorial, we explored the MD5 hashing algorithm, understanding its reason and internal workings. We learned that when MD5 was after broadly used, it truly is no longer advisable for cryptographic functions due to its vulnerabilities. Even so, finding out MD5 assists us grasp the fundamental ideas of hashing algorithms.
This large sensitivity to adjustments can make it exceptional for data integrity checks. If even one pixel of an image is altered, the MD5 hash will modify, alerting you to the modification.
It opened choices and launched principles in details integrity checks, digital signatures, and password safety that shaped much of our existing cybersecurity tactics.
Does your articles management system rely on the MD5 hashing plan for securing and storing passwords? It is time to Verify!
MD5, as soon as a greatly reliable cryptographic hash function, has become considered insecure as a result of considerable vulnerabilities that undermine its effectiveness in safety-sensitive apps. The main problem with MD5 is its susceptibility to collision assaults, where by two diverse inputs can create a similar hash worth.
MD5 is extensively employed for a few years as a result of many notable positive aspects, specially in situations the place pace and simplicity are crucial concerns. more info They consist of:
This is certainly critically essential for cybersecurity since this exclusive hash is just about unduplicated, which subsequently would make that one of a kind hash a protected reference to the particular information set.
As you ponder the chance of a hashing attack on a person of one's devices, it's important to notice that Despite MD5, the percentages are heavily with your favor. A hash assault can only take place when two individual inputs generate the identical hash output.
MD5 performs by breaking up the enter info into blocks, after which you can iterating about Each and every block to apply a number of mathematical operations to make an output that is unique for that block. These outputs are then put together and more processed to produce the ultimate digest.
The MD5 hash function’s protection is considered to be severely compromised. Collisions are available inside seconds, and they may be used for destructive applications. In reality, in 2012, the Flame spy ware that infiltrated A large number of pcs and devices in Iran was deemed on the list of most troublesome security issues of the 12 months.